Specifications
Current - Output High, Low: 24mA, 24mA
Base Part Number: 74AC20
Package / Case: 14-DIP (0.300", 7.62mm)
Supplier Device Package: 14-PDIP
Mounting Type: Through Hole
Operating Temperature: -40°C ~ 85°C
Max Propagation Delay @ V, Max CL: 7ns @ 5V, 50pF
Logic Level - High: 2.1 V ~ 3.85 V
Logic Level - Low: 0.9 V ~ 1.65 V
Series: 74AC
Current - Quiescent (Max): 2µA
Voltage - Supply: 2 V ~ 6 V
Features: --
Number of Inputs: 4
Number of Circuits: 2
Logic Type: NAND Gate
Part Status: Obsolete
Packaging: Tube
